🎯 Role Overview
As the Head of Product Marketing, you will architect VWO’s story in the market, sharpen our positioning, enable customer advocacy, arm the sales organization with ammunition and fuel growth across product lines.
🚧 Key Responsibilities
Lead GTM plans for new features, major product updates, and new modules, collaborating with Product Management, Sales, and Customer Success to define positioning, enablement, packaging, and launch roadmaps.
Spearhead creation of compelling, differentiation-rich messaging across verticals. Define clear value propositions for experimentation, personalization, and analytics. Own the VWO website from a content and conversion perspective, develop frameworks to evolve the website constantly in line with changing product and market dynamics.
Project manage the development of and deliver battlecards, decks, case studies, ROI calculators. Build training regime for customer facing teams and calibrate messaging based on buyer personas and motion types (product-led, enterprise-led).
Guide the team to run research on market trends. Develop processes to capture customer insights through interviews, behavior patterns, and competitor analysis and feed them back to Product.
Collaborate with Content Team to produce playbooks, whitepapers, blogs, webinars. Represent VWO at conferences/events to reinforce industry leadership.
Define and optimize key outcomes: product adoption, sales velocity, win rates, deal size lift, GTM effectiveness of the overall messaging and positioning.
Partner closely with Product, Engineering, Marketing, Customer Success, and Sales to ensure VWO’s value is clearly articulated and aligned with customer needs.
📌 Qualifications
10+ years in B2B SaaS product marketing leadership, ideally in the Martech space.
Proven success in launching SaaS products/features end-to-end—from positioning and packaging to execution and performance management.
Proven expertise and comfort in translating technical product capabilities into customer impact stories.
Skilled in working within product, engineering, sales, and enablement teams to coordinate GTM execution.
Excellent analytical abilities for interpreting market signals and GTM metrics; ability to make informed, iterative adjustments.
Exceptional written and verbal communication; ability to craft narratives that resonate with executives and practitioners alike.
